Two thin concentric wires shpaed as circles with radii `a` and `b` lie in the same plane. Allowing for `a lt lt b`, find:
(a) their mutual inductane,
(b) the magnetic flux through the surface enclosed by the outside wire, when the inside wire carries a current `I`.

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The direct calculation of the flux `Phi_(2)` is a rather complicated problem, since the configuration of the field itself is complicated. However, the application of the reciprocity theorem simplifies the solutions of the problem. Induced, let the same current `i` flow through loop 2. Then the magnetic flux created by this current through loop 1 can be easily found.
Magnetic induction at the centre of the loop, : `Phi_(12) = pi a^(2) (mu_(0) i)/(2b)`
and from reciprocity theorem,
`Phi_(12) = Phi_(21), Phi_(21) = (mu_(0) pi a^(2) i)/(2b)`
So, `L_(12) = (Phi_(21))/(i) = (1)/(2) mu_(0) pi a^(2)//b`
